About Human Welfare Trust
Established in 1994 and headquartered in Delhi, Human Welfare Trust has been functioning as a Public Charitable Trust registered under the Indian Trust Act, with registration number 1749. HWT is also registered under the Foreign Contribution Regulation Act (FCRA) (registration number: 231660750) enabling it to receive and utilize foreign funds. It is also registered under IT sections 12A and 80G.
